2. Full Investment Overview (Detailed Description)
1040 W Franklin St is a vacant land parcel located within a historically significant and steadily revitalizing corridor of Baltimore. The surrounding area has seen consistent reinvestment activity, including renovated rowhomes, infill new construction, and community development initiatives aimed at stabilizing and improving property values.
The lot is ideally suited for residential development—most likely a rowhome consistent with the architectural fabric of the neighborhood. Investors should explore zoning allowances, but typical use cases in this area include single-family resale, long-term rental holds, or even affordable housing initiatives depending on funding strategies.
From a positioning standpoint, the property benefits from proximity to major commuter routes, public transportation access, and key city anchors such as downtown Baltimore, the University of Maryland Medical Center, and the West Baltimore MARC Station. This connectivity enhances both resale and rental appeal.
For developers, the numbers can work favorably due to the relatively low acquisition cost of land compared to improved properties. For buy-and-hold investors, new construction in this area can produce solid rental yields, particularly if designed to meet current tenant expectations (modern layouts, energy efficiency, and durable finishes).
There is also a strategic angle here: assembling multiple adjacent lots (if available) could unlock greater scale and value, making this an even more compelling opportunity for experienced investors.
